Parking Lot Expansion in Little Rock, AR
Parking lot expansion services involve increasing the size and capacity of existing parking areas to accommodate more vehicles. This type of project typically includes adding new paved surfaces, extending current lots, or reconfiguring layouts to optimize space. Property owners often pursue parking lot expansion to support growing demand, improve accessibility, or enhance the overall appearance and functionality of their property, whether for residential complexes, commercial buildings, or community facilities. Before requesting a parking lot expansion, it is helpful for property owners to consider factors such as available space, local zoning regulations, drainage requirements, and the intended use of the expanded area.
Understanding the scope of the project is essential for property owners interested in parking lot expansion. They should evaluate current parking needs, future growth plans, and any restrictions that might influence the design or size of the expansion.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project aligns with property goals and complies with local codes. Additionally, property owners may want to explore options for surfacing materials, lighting, and accessibility features to create a functional, durable, and compliant parking area that meets their specific needs.

Parking Lot Expansion Questions
What types of parking lot expansion projects are available? Services include enlarging existing lots, adding new parking areas, and redesigning layouts to optimize space and accessibility.
What should property owners consider before expanding a parking lot? It's important to evaluate current lot capacity, drainage, lighting, and local regulations to ensure a smooth expansion process.
Are there options for different parking lot surfaces? Yes, services can include asphalt, concrete, or other paving materials based on the property's needs and preferences.
How does parking lot expansion benefit property owners? Expanding parking can improve traffic flow, accommodate more visitors or tenants, and enhance overall property functionality.
